Does HGH Treatment Really Enhance Performance?

Since 1990s, Human Growth Hormone is popularly known to be a performance booster by the way it impacted on the athletes’ ability, both in a good and bad way.

HGH is among the drugs prescribed by Anthony Galea, a popular American sports medicine physician, who is accused guilty to have prescribed HGH to a number of athletes, including Tiger Woods, the sprinter Donovan Bailey and the swimmer Dara Torres to increase their performance. Although not quite sure, the matter is still being investigated by the American authorities.

Galea, using HGH since the past one decade himself is a firm believer of the restorative powers held in HGH. But according to many physicians and medical researchers state that the athletes who cheat by using HGH may end up being cheated themselves.

In the past, HGH had a vast athlete following considering it to be the ultimate performance-enhancer. But in recent times, the use of this boosting hormone and any related HGH Therapy has been banned by the World Anti-Doping Agency. Although banned in The US, in Canada HGH is however approved to be used in children with severe growth problems, H.I.V. patients facing muscle wasting, and people who have lost weight due to surgical removal of small intestine.

Apart from reviving performance levels, HGH may hold potential side effects s well including cardiovascular problems, diabetes, arthritis, carpal tunnel syndrome, glucose intolerance, colon polyps, skin growths, excessive sweating and serious headaches. Moreover, constant and consistent use of HGH can lead to abnormal bone growth in the face, head, hands and feet.

Among the benefits, HGH is acknowledged to reduce body fat, increases lean muscle mass, increases energy and strength, increases bone density – all leading towards enhanced performance levels. According to the supporters, HGH does not act directly. Rather it encourages the body to produce insulin-like growth factor I.G.F.-1 in the liver, which is then delivered to the blood stream triggering growth and amplifying performance among the users.
